OrganizeBtion: Universiiy ofSaskatchewan Communications Enuiil: communicatiofts. o^ce^usask, ca Released: Nov. 2. 2001 FOR IMMEDIATE RELEASE - November 2, 2001 2001-11-05-OTHER u of s NEWS tip: Synchrotron Research Assists In Wake of Sept. 11 In the wake of the collapse of the World Trade Center towers, a California synchrotron will help identify airborne pollutants that could adversely affect the lungs of recovery workers and residents in the surrounding area. Synchrotrons in the U.S. and Europe are also helping to provide new leads for finding drugs to combat anthrax, a significant threat as an agent of biological warfare and terrorism. A synchrotron acts like a gigantic microscope that generates intense beams of brilliant light to view the microstructure of materials. (For information on the CLS, visit www.cls.usask.ca ) Identifying Airborne Pollutants The U.S. Environmental Protection Agency has enlisted a University of California, Davis research group to help monitor the composition and movement of smoke and dust particles from the World Trade Center excavation site. To detect rarely measured, very fine and ultra-fine (to 0.09 microns — one micron equals one one-thousandth of a millimetre) particles that can lodge deeply in the lungs, the Advanced Light Source (ALS) at the University of California Berkeley Lab will be used to analyze the air samples. The first set of results is expected by mid-November. "Details about the composition of these airborne particles should help authorities determine what safety measures are needed at the site, the length of work shifts, and whether workers need better measures to control the dust to protect local residents," states an Oct. 31 ALS users’ newsletter. Since October 1, a monitoring device on the roof of a building downwind from ground zero has been collecting air samples. In early November, the first batch of samples will be shipped back to California for analysis.
